The Toronto Raptors beat the Philadelphia 76ers 116-115 in overtime on Sunday, with Scottie Barnes making a free throw with one second left to win. Toronto overcame a 14-point deficit and trailed 84-76 at halftime, rallying in the fourth quarter behind Immanuel Quickley’s 20 points. Jamal Shead scored 22 points and hit the shot to force overtime. Collin Murray-Boyles had 17 points and 15 rebounds, while Barnes finished with 31. Tyrese Maxey led Philadelphia with 38 points, but the team fell to 2-1 in the season series. Joel Embiid and Paul George were out due to injuries, and Toronto’s Brandon Ingram and RJ Barrett also missed the game. Ja’Kobe Walter exited early with a hip pointer.
